The need to show proof of identity is a crucial aspect of many interactions, ranging from legal proceedings to casual encounters. It can be referred to in various ways, such as the requirement for verification, the call for identification, or the demand for authentication. Other synonyms for the demand for identification include the necessity for confirmation, the insistence on recognition, and the mandate for validation. In some cases, this requirement may be enforced by law enforcement officials or security personnel, and failure to comply could lead to serious consequences. Regardless of the term used, the demand for identification serves as a crucial safeguard against fraud, theft, and other illicit activities.
